supported, and empowered. About You We’re looking for someone who
has: Bachelor’s degree in architecture or engineering and 8 years
of relevant experience; professional licensure (PE or RA)
preferred. Exceptional written and verbal communication skills,
with the ability to lead, develop, and deliver persuasive
presentations that build client confidence and win work.
Demonstrated success managing multi-disciplinary projects (e.g.,
higher education, healthcare, industrial, commercial) with highly
satisfied clients. Evidence of strong team leadership, consistently
high-quality deliverables, and reliable financial outcomes. Proven
ability to develop new client relationships and maintain healthy,
long-term partnerships. Operational acumen and a commitment to
quality in driving projects and executing deliverables. Most
importantly, you bring genuine curiosity, creativity, and a
collaborative spirit—someone who wants to do great work with great
people. About the Role We are seeking a Project Executive for our
Building Engineering market with experience winning and managing
multi-disciplinary engineering projects and clients. As a Project
Executive, you will: Develop and execute tactical plans to identify
and secure strategic clients and partnerships Foster and expand
existing client relationships to drive satisfaction, retention, and
growth Coordinate with the Executive Vice President (EVP) to
prioritize and pursue opportunities that advance market growth
Successfully win new work; help build our client portfolio. Win new
work and expand the client portfolio through positioning,
proposals, interviews, and negotiations Monitor market trends and
forecast skills and capabilities required to meet evolving client
needs Maintain strong client relationships while providing
operational insight to drive project performance Define project
goals and clearly communicate expectations to ensure scope,
schedule, budget, and quality are met Guide Project Managers and
teams to consistently achieve client expectations and deliverables
Demonstrate credible leadership with strong technical, project
delivery, and client management expertise Apply professional
persuasion and effective negotiation to secure favorable outcomes
